Philadelphia Eagles wide receiver Johnny Wilson will have season-ending surgery on his knee and ankle, multiple outlets reported Thursday. Wilson sustained the injury at practice on Tuesday when his left leg got rolled up on during a running play.

Johnny Wilson stepped into the NovaCare Complex Auditorium on Friday, looking like anything but a wide receiver. At 6-foot-6 and 231 pounds, an NFL observer might see a flex tight end in Wilson or even a developmental edge rusher needing to put on a few pounds.
